Queer, Disabled People Like Me Are Excluded From LGBTQ+ Spaces – It Is Dividing Our Community

In this article, the author details how many times, queer and disabled people are excluded from LGBTQ+ spaces. Many in the LGBTQ+ community don’t ask the disabled community what they need, and then when events are planned, the spaces are made for abled people.
